Studio, 1-Bedroom, and 2-Bedroom Options

The Standard offers 563 units with a variety of floor plans, ranging from cozy studios to roomy two-bedroom apartments. The smallest option, the Adair studio at 531 sq. ft., starts at $1,180/month, making it ideal for those who prefer a compact space or prioritize location. One-bedroom apartments offer more variety, with options like the 604 sq. ft. Grace ($1,314/month) and the 1,056 sq. ft. Emery ($1,746/month), catering to different space and budget preferences. For those needing more room, the two-bedroom units begin with the 1,051 sq. ft. Maverick at $2,031/month and go up to the 1,280 sq. ft. Rose at $2,635/month. A standout option is the Delilah layout, a one-bedroom with 1.5 bathrooms – an uncommon feature that’s especially convenient for hosting guests or sharing the space. Commute and Transportation

Transportation options at The Standard make getting around simple, whether you’re running errands or commuting to work. With a Walk Score of 74, the area is classified as "Very Walkable". Many residents enjoy a car-free lifestyle for local errands and commutes within Domain Northside. For those who do drive, the property provides reserved parking, direct garage access, and EV charging stations.

Public transit is also close at hand. The Esperanza Crossing/Domain and Domain Station stops are just 0.29 and 0.34 miles away, respectively. For longer trips across Austin, Kramer Station, located 1.3 miles away, offers MetroRail and MetroRapid services. While the Transit Score of 41 suggests that having a car can be useful for broader travel, the area’s walkability covers most day-to-day needs. For those venturing beyond North Austin, Downtown Austin’s events and entertainment are just a 15-minute drive away, with easy access to major roads like Mopac and Burnet Road.

Pros and Cons

Strengths and Weaknesses Comparison

The Standard delivers a blend of luxury and convenience in Domain Northside, but its sought-after location comes with a few trade-offs. Here’s a closer look at its highlights and challenges. Being near the Rock Rose District means easy access to upscale dining and lively nightlife, but it also means potential noise, especially on weekends. Units on lower floors may also experience more street-level activity compared to those higher up.

Availability can be tight, particularly during peak relocation periods. With 563 units in total, popular layouts like the Amber (1-bedroom) and Caroline (2-bedroom) often fill up fast, leaving some prospective renters on waitlists. If you’re moving on a short timeline, you may need to act quickly.

As for pricing, the premium location is reflected in the rent. Studio apartments start at $1,180 per month, while larger two-bedroom units can climb past $2,600. However, move-in specials – like apartments offering free rent or gift card bonuses – can help offset these costs.
